Output 75c65f406a619686a87718ba7b24cdee2333eeeb817c71cff3486092f25d5c77:2

value
87552658
script pubkey
OP_0 OP_PUSHBYTES_32 2d62e4232f1aac41cc6893160836a0715c2bdf1b15fe7e7b53b6795a09ce01d3
address
bc1q943wgge0r2kyrnrgjvtqsd4qw9wzhhcmzhl8u76nkeu45zwwq8fs0hyrvj
transaction
75c65f406a619686a87718ba7b24cdee2333eeeb817c71cff3486092f25d5c77
spent
true